   5. People who have replaced the centos-yumconf package
(not
      just files in that package) with their own yumconf
package
      that does not provide repository configuration files
with
      the same names as the (old) centos-yumconf and the
(current)
      centos-release package; i.e., CentOS-Base.repo.


For those folks, the 4.4 redhat-release package plunks down
a
CentOS-Base.repo file.  As my repo file is called
HMC-Math-Base.repo, yum ignores my file and uses the new
CentOS-Base.repo file instead for repository sections
defined in
both files.

Adding ``enabled=0'' lines to the repository section in the
CentOS-Base.repo file causes yum to complain about multiply
defined repositories.


Being able to replace the centos-yumconf package was a
fairly
low-key intervention that allowed me to maintain a pristine
mirror
of the upstream CentOS tree and do a basic install from that
tree
using a kickstart file, then, in a setup script run on first
reboot, replace the centos-yumconf with my own, do updates,
install local packages, and so forth.

I'm not eager to have to rebuild the centos-release package
for
each update, so maybe the answer is to make my yumconf
package
supply CentOS-Base.repo and install it with the --force
flag, but
I preferred having a different name so that it would be
obvious
that we were using a local mirror.

From my perspective, having the separate centos-yumconf
preserves
this behavior while remaining transparent to users who don't
need
to override repositories.

easy workaround,

rm /etc/yum.repos.d/CentOS-Base.repo
touch /etc/yum.repos.d/CentOS-Base.repo

and the file wont get in the way anymore / anyless than it
did previously.

The easiest workaround I found was to add

reposdir=

to your /etc/yum.conf [main] section.

This means you can't add other repos into that directory but
I don't 
normally do that anyway.
